    How many mice should I feed my mouser ?
    My 2000 gram adult female will eat mice like candy and from time to time take a rat, my plan is to feed her mice every 5-7 days and throw a rat in about once every 4-6 weeks. Based on this schedule about how many adult mice should I feed her per sitting ? Roughly 25-40gram mice.
  • 12-18-2014, 04:13 AM
    Eric Alan
    My females in that size range take one medium rat each week (90-179 grams). You can do the math and divide out an approximately equivalent amount of mice for your girl.

    I have a girl who will take 3-5 asf's dependant on how big they are, and those run larger than mice. Had one a long time ago that would down 5 mice at a time given the chance. So all I can say is if all housing conditions are ok, keep offering untill it refuses.
  • 12-18-2014, 11:38 AM
    PitOnTheProwl
    I have a male 1500g pastel that would only eat mice up until a couple months ago.
    His best was 11 mice but usually he would pop 5 or 6 a week when I had that many.
    Now he does 2 small rats a week.
